Cold weather shelter opens in Walton County, Florida Sunday night.

Walton County Emergency Management posted on Facebook that a cold weather shelter will open Sunday night in DeFuniak Springs. The Matrix COC will provide emergency sheltering at the DeFuniak Springs Community Center. The shelter is scheduled to operate from 5 p.m. to 7 a.m. at 361 N 10th Street. The announcement notes cold weather sheltering is for anyone without sufficient heat.
Shelter details:
- Opening night: Sunday, January 11.
- Location: DeFuniak Springs Community Center, 361 N 10th Street, DeFuniak Springs, FL.
- Hours: 5 p.m. to 7 a.m.
- Providers: Matrix COC in partnership with Walton County Emergency Management (posted on Facebook).
- Contact: shelter staff at (850) 865-6760.
- Eligibility: for anyone without sufficient heat.
